What are the most significant differences between handcrafted and mass-produced versions of the table?
When choosing a table, the distinction between handcrafted and mass-produced versions is profound, impacting not only aesthetics but also quality, durability, and personal value. Handcrafted tables are meticulously created by skilled artisans, often using traditional techniques passed down through generations. Each piece is unique, with variations in wood grain, subtle imperfections, and custom details that reflect the maker's touch. Artisans typically select high-quality, solid woods like oak, walnut, or maple, ensuring longevity and character. The construction involves methods such as dovetail joints or mortise-and-tenon, which enhance strength and allow for natural wood movement over time. This results in a table that can become a family heirloom, telling a story with every scratch and patina.
In contrast, mass-produced tables are manufactured in factories using automated processes for efficiency and cost reduction. They are designed for uniformity, with thousands of identical units produced from materials like particleboard, MDF, or veneers over cheaper wood cores. These materials are less durable and prone to damage, such as chipping or warping, especially under humidity changes. Assembly often relies on staples, glue, or simple hardware, leading to a shorter lifespan and disposable nature. While mass-produced tables are affordable and readily available, they lack the soul and resilience of handmade pieces. The environmental impact also differs; handcrafted tables may use sustainably sourced wood, whereas mass production can generate more waste.
Ultimately, the choice hinges on priorities: handcrafted tables offer bespoke beauty and enduring quality, while mass-produced ones provide convenience and budget-friendliness. Investing in a handmade table means supporting craftsmanship and owning a one-of-a-kind item, whereas mass-produced options suit temporary or high-traffic settings where uniqueness is secondary.
